Planning and Development (Amendment) (No. 2) Bill 2022: Report and Final Stages
12:00 pm
Frances Black (Independent) | Oireachtas source
This amendment seeks to delete section 3(b), which amends section 34(12A) of the Planning and Development Act 2000, by substituting "an application in respect of the following development shall be deemed not to have required, and not to require, a determination as to whether an environmental impact assessment is required" for" if an application for permission had been made in respect of the following development before it was commenced, the application shall be deemed not to have required a determination referred to at subsection (12B)".
Section 34(12) of the principal Act specifies that a planning authority shall refuse to consider an application to retain unauthorised development of land where the authority decides that if an application for permission has been made in respect of the development concerned before it was commenced, the application would have required that one or more than one of the following was carried out, either a determination as to whether an environmental impact assessment is required or an appropriate assessment.
